The keyword "Reckless -2013 Vimeo-" primarily refers to the Norwegian short film Reckless (original title: Uaktsom), which gained significant attention and controversial acclaim following its release in 2013. The film is often sought on platforms like Vimeo and iTunes for its raw, unfiltered look at youth and moral decisions.
